coincident
adjective
Synonyms and Antonyms of COINCIDENT
1
present at the same time and place <the hard economic times and the coincident increase in crime were a double strain on the city's social services>
Synonyms accompanying, attendant, attending, coexistent, coexisting, coincidental, concomitant, concurrent
Related Words contemporaneous, contemporary, simultaneous, synchronous; associated, collateral, connected, linked, related; consequent, resultant, resulting; ensuing, following, subsequent; accidental, casual, chance, fluky (also flukey), fortuitous, freak, incident, incidental
2
occupying the same space <a study to determine whether the areas with the highest family incomes were coincident with the locations boasting the highest percentage of college graduates>
Related Words allover, overlaying, superimposed, superposed, underlying; conjoining, crisscrossing, intersecting, overlapping; coaxial, concurrent, convergent; congruent, conjunctional
Near Antonyms nonconcurrent, noncongruent
3
existing or occurring at the same period of time <coincident changes in the region's demographic makeup that were little noted at the time>
